The tempo reads 113 but the energy meter flatlines at one, so the momentum feels less like a groove and more like a slow exhalation drifting across an empty floor. Robertson strips the arrangement back to its barest fibres; what remains is a narcoleptic pulse wrapped in organic residue, somewhere between indie-rock confession and the weighted hush of after-hours house hallucination.
It sits in 6B with a tonal pallor that suits the bleary hours when the club empties and the lights threaten to rise. I would slot this after something muscular and let the room deflate into its spell—AD 93’s experimental bias ensures the track never resolves into mere background, even when it barely seems to move at all.
